Hearty Italian wedding soup simmered for hours with beef shanks, tiny meatballs, vegetables, tomatoes, and small pasta shells. Topped with grated Parmesan for a soul-warming bowl.

Fresh Bartlett pears cored, stuffed with minced Chinese dates and orange honey, then gently steamed until tender. A traditional Chinese dessert with just three ingredients that's elegant and naturally light.
Chicken and rice wrapped in crescent roll dough with shallots, garlic, and thyme. Golden pastry pockets that come together fast using leftover chicken.
Party chicken casserole layered with crab meat, stuffing, and chicken breasts, topped with cream of mushroom soup and paprika. A retro crowd-pleaser baked low and slow.
Microwave fried chicken with a buttery Ritz cracker coating, paprika, and rosemary. A no-oil shortcut for crispy-coated chicken thighs in under 30 minutes.
Whole grilled speckled trout brushed with seasoned flour-oil paste and hot sauce. Quick 10-minute fisherman's-camp dinner straight off the grill.
Mexican pita pizzas layer black beans, Pico de Gallo, and melted cheese on crispy pita rounds for a fast appetizer or weeknight dinner. Ready in 20 minutes with easy Tex-Mex toppings.
Beer-braised pot roast marinated overnight in dark stout with caraway, rosemary, and cloves, then slow-cooked until fork-tender. A German-Belgian style beef braise with a deep, malty gravy.
Cream of mussel soup is a classic Irish-style chowder built on a butter-flour roux and mussel liquor, finished with single cream. Briny, silky, and ready in 30 minutes.
Crispy, golden Puerto Rican corn sticks stuffed with melted cheese. Just cornmeal, grated Edam or Gouda, and a hint of cayenne, fried until crackly outside and gooey within. A beloved Caribbean street snack ready in 40 minutes.
Grilled meatloaf cooks a seasoned ground beef loaf in foil right on the coals, no oven required. Poke the foil to drain the grease, then top with canned tomatoes and bell peppers for a smoky backyard twist.
Turkey and rocket salad with macadamias tosses sliced turkey in a toasted macadamia-garlic paste dressing, served over peppery greens with chopped nuts and chives. A clever leftover-turkey makeover.

Brandied cheddar spread blends sharp aged cheddar with brandy, butter, and cream for a smooth, boozy cocktail spread. Hints of nutmeg and cayenne add warmth. Makes about two cups for crackers.
Norwegian pan-fried trout in sour cream sauce with lemon and parsley. Whole fish, flour-dredged and fried in butter, with a quick pan sauce from the drippings.
